How to Effectively Clean Dirty Diesel Fuel: A Step-by-Step Guide
Learn the essential steps to clean dirty diesel fuel using filtration, centrifugation, and additives.

Clean dirty diesel fuel by using a good quality fuel polishing system. Start with filtration to remove particulate matter. Employ a centrifuge to separate water and contaminants. Utilize a fuel conditioner additive to break down sludge and improve combustion. Finish by testing the fuel to ensure it meets the required standards.
FAQs & Answers
- What is a fuel polishing system? A fuel polishing system is a method that filters and purifies diesel fuel to remove contaminants and improve performance.
- How often should diesel fuel be cleaned? It's recommended to clean diesel fuel regularly, depending on usage, storage conditions, and observed contamination levels.
- What are common contaminants in diesel fuel? Common contaminants include water, dirt, algae, and sludge that can accumulate and affect engine performance.
- Can fuel additives really improve fuel quality? Yes, fuel additives can break down sludge, prevent algae growth, and improve combustion efficiency in diesel engines.
